LINUX.ORG.RU

Регулярное выражение в lua

 


0

1

Помогите новичку с регуляркой.

Допустим есть строка:

«password=1111g111Q, firstname=vasya, secondname=pupkin, password=2hh2222GG22, company=google»

Как с помощь регулярного выражения заменить в всех строках типа «password=значение» на допустим «password=********»? Огромное спасибо за помощь.

Ответ на: комментарий от Semknot

К тому что осилить нужную регулярку сможет даже ученик средних классов.

mos ★★☆☆☆
()
Ответ на: комментарий от beresk_let

того что есть за глаза для задачи. вот только lookahead/behind нету, но опять же в такой тривиальщине не страшно.

mos ★★☆☆☆
()
Ответ на: комментарий от mos

того что есть за глаза для задачи.

Я нигде не утверждал обратного.

beresk_let ★★★★★
()
Ответ на: комментарий от Semknot

это выражение и заменит все вхождения.
я нашел эту информацию примерно за 10 секунд, хотя на lua регулярки не писАл никогда.
удачи тебе, муд.рец.

mos ★★☆☆☆
()
Ответ на: комментарий от mos

какую эту информацию)) конкретно ты чем помог в моем вопросе школьник и проходил мимо - проходи.

Semknot
() автор топика
Ответ на: комментарий от mos

но кисо само умное у нас

Я вот подумал, что ты палку перегибаешь, но нет, оказывается. Лол

anonymous
()

Если именно с помощью регулярного выражения, а не шаблонами Lua, то нужно подключить стороннюю библиотеку, например lrexlib.

liaonau
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.